Где вы храните коды UPC для продуктов?
Я работаю над установкой AspDotNetStoreFront (версия 9.3.1.0). В настоящее время компания хранит свои собственные SKU из своей бизнес-системы в предоставленной SKU области. Они часто используют номер детали производителя для хранения номера детали своего поставщика.
Пример:
Приведенный выше пример представляет собой вариант продукта, в котором мы хотели бы хранить информацию UPC.
Я искал руководства AspDotNetStoreFront и не смог найти рекомендованную стратегию хранения кодов UPC. Достаточно просто добавить поле в базу данных и выполнить массовый импорт данных, однако администратор должен иметь возможность поддерживать их из пользовательского интерфейса магазина.
Есть ли способ добавить поле UPC без изменения основного кода ASPDNSF и при этом позволить пользователям поддерживать его из пользовательского интерфейса? Или я должен использовать поля SKU или MPN?
Обновить
Я вижу, что есть 5 полей для "ExtensionData", которые я мог бы использовать, но я не вижу эти поля как редактируемые для вариантов в пользовательском интерфейсе, как ExtensionData для самих продуктов.
3 ответа
Я не уверен, достаточно ли важно для вас обновление, но в версии 9.4 добавлены поля для UPC. Из примечаний к выпуску 9.4 ( http://partners.vortx.com/t-summer2013releasenotes.aspx):
"Добавлено новое поле GTIN к информации о варианте продукта для уникальной идентификации продукта. Это новое поле содержит до 14 символов и может использоваться для EAN, UPC, ISBN и т. Д. Это новое поле включено в импорты WSI, Excel и XML, а также поддерживается DotFeed."
Поле GTIN работает как для варианта, так и для размера / цвета.
Я не думаю, что у нас были клиенты, которые не использовали sku для своего кода UPC. В случае, если вам нужно изменить таблицу, добавив еще один столбец, вы можете изменить администратора, чтобы показать это.
Вы должны иметь возможность редактировать entityEditProducts.aspx и entityEditProducts.aspx.cs, чтобы редактировать это в административной области. Вам просто нужно изменить сценарии sql и представление.
Вы можете использовать одно из 5 полей расширения, заданных по умолчанию в таблице продуктов, для хранения кода UPC. По умолчанию он также имеет пользовательский интерфейс в редактировании продукта на вкладке Расширение данных.